Tree nuts, while high in calories, pack a powerful punch in terms of health benefits. They are high in protein and fiber, as well as vitamins and minerals and various antioxidants like carotenoids and phytosterols. This month we will explore current research into the health benefits offered by various tree nuts while tasting some delicious recipes along the way.

Almonds and hazelnuts have been shown to help lower LDL cholesterol and may help prevent cancer, and this week’s recipe is chockfull of both.

This week’s recipe for Panforte marries almonds and hazelnuts with sweet figs, candied orange peel and spices in a traditional holiday confection.
